A Monumental Endeavor: Trump Announces D.C. Location for Ambitious National Sculpture Garden Project
Former President Donald Trump has officially designated a site in Washington D.C. for his long-anticipated National Garden of American Heroes, promising a monumental tribute to the nation's most revered figures.

The concept of the 'National Garden' isn’t new; it first emerged through an executive order back in 2020. This latest announcement, however, brings it a significant step closer to reality, or at least, a clearer vision of where it might actually stand.
